The Problem is The Solution
• The Problem
– Tiny niche sites don’t work like they used to
because of our Panda and Penguin environment
– Giant authority sites take too long and too much
expense to build on speculation
• The Solution
– Build a portfolio of sites quickly and easily that are
larger than niche sites and, if successful, can grow
into authority sites

Effects of Semantic Structure
Changing URL structure from
MySite.com/open-cellulose-foam to
MySite.com/foam-types/open-cellulose-foam
Started making changes on August 7th – starting position #82
Reached top of SERPs on August 13th – ranking #1

Semantic Keyword Research
Ex. What does the phrase “60 minutes” have
to do with “news” or “interviews?”
Nothing!
But we know the meaning of 60 minutes is a
news show that does a lot of interviews.
That’s a semantic relation.

Keyword Research
The Process:
1. Enter set of 3 semantically related keywords
2. Pull keywords from Google Keyword Planner
3. Repeat through all your semantically related
topics
4. Narrow results to 500 to 10,000 monthly
searches
5. Pull Keyword Competitiveness

Analysis & Grouping
Analysis – Determine SEO Value of each keyword
AdSense SEOV = Searches*35%*5%*CPC*68%
Grouping – group keywords by silo topic and
subpage topic
